General Oglethorpe, in 1733, imported 500 white mulberry trees to Fort Frederica in Georgia to encourage silk production along at the English colony of Georgia.
William Bartram, the famous early American explorer and botanist, described his encounter with mulberry trees near Mobile, Alabama, in book, Travels, around 1773.

Mulberry trees were planted in the landscape of President Thomas Jefferson 20 feet apart, and also the fruit trees lined all sides of the road that extended throughout the house at Monticello, Virginia.
The silk trade was extremely important on the ancient civilizations in exchanges of fabrics, rugs, etc. The caravans of camels that traveled the Silk Road from Turkey to China brought world civilizations talking to many valuable products in between the two to remain traded, the most desirable and important products was silk. The mulberry trees, Morus alba, were most desirable for silk production and gradually were filtered from Oriental societies to European fields. Early Americans similar to General Oglethorpe hoped to create the silk industry within the American debtor colonies, nevertheless the project was destined for failure for the majority of reasons. The mulberry trees are incredibly fast growing fruit trees, and most farmers in the states and various countries are hoping to profitably grow the trees for your manufacture of human and livestock food. The wood of mulberry trees can be quite soft and its put to use in many purposes in several nations, yet not extensively in the country.
The white mulberry, Morus alba, aided by the extremely large crop output of these trees have been observed growing as the fruit tree in Idaho depending on researcher, Russell Smith, in Tree Crops: An unchangeable Agriculture that: white mulberry trees planted utilizing a farmer who kept pigs and claimed that one-third their weight was mainly because of the mulberries falling in the treesabout 625 pounds of pork in an acre on rather thin, sandy land with little care with no cultivation. James A. Duke in Handbook of one's Crops sees the mulberry fruit being a method of obtaining energy, in Mexico on producing high yields of ethanol from mulberry trees.

These syrupy sweet mulberries can be used in Ice Cream, jams, jellies, beverages, pies, and as stuffing mixtures for game birds.
The short growing mulberry tree can grow approximately 10ft a single year, so when a guide will bear one or two berries the initial year, some while using the richness of sweet cherries. The berries ripen towards a brilliant black color, or red, pink, or white and so are delectably fragrantly sweet contributing to two inches long, to be a cooling blend and taste of raspberry and strawberry. The mulberry is extremely good for fresh eating as well as for cooking pies. Some mulberries when dead ripe are so soft that just picking them breaks the fragile skin, staining your fingers purple with juice.
